Output 64aa89caded53066d26642375c84df5fe853dcea7cecfdc0963d71ac68db5ca8:14

value
134556
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ea61e81da8750ae8f48f8ae85f5f74aae80ce4e OP_EQUAL
address
332UPPfYEe5WrXZEB3PWQdkVmSABqRm2oK
transaction
64aa89caded53066d26642375c84df5fe853dcea7cecfdc0963d71ac68db5ca8
spent
true